Minutes — Capacity Review, Harwick Fabrication Works. Attendees: R. Velt, M. Osnar, plant leads. Decision: Line 4 expansion at the Dunmere site approved; Line 2 mothballed from Q3. Headcount shifts to be handled by branch managers locally, no external announcements. Tooling orders placed this week; commissioning target is March. Branches should hold delivery promises steady until capacity confirms. The strategic rationale is summarised in the confidential note below.

internal memo for tagef-hadup: Gross margin on Ulaath came in at 15 percent against a plan of 5 percent. Only 7 of the 120 pilot accounts renewed Ulaath, so a churn review is set for October 15.

## Environments

Glyphcart vendors all third-party fonts rather than fetching them at build time, so every environment — dev, staging, and prod — resolves fonts from the internal Fontlocker mirror. New team members: never add a remote font source; licensing review happens when fonts enter the mirror. Staging and prod differ only in cache settings. The per-environment configuration values are listed below.

config for fahop-tajeg:
soriel:
  pin: 6453
  tenant: norwyn
  seal: seal_c441745b
  metrics_host: metrics.soriel.ordinworks.local
  standby_team: zorox
  escalation: wenael-casox
  nonce: 429fd1

**Capacity note — Gridloom crossword generator.** Puzzle generation is CPU-bound and scales roughly with grid area times dictionary size. Peak load arrives when the Puzzleday batch kicks off nightly builds for all locales at once. We cap concurrent solver workers and bound backtracking depth so a pathological grid cannot starve the queue. Future maintainers should revisit these numbers if the dictionary grows past its current size. Current limits follow.

limits module of taweg-kaguf:
QUOTAS = {
    "holael": 2,
    "wenath": 1,
    "ralath": 2,
    "ulaath": 2,
}

**PR: Ledger batching and settlement windows for Perkstone points**

This change batches loyalty-point accruals in the Perkstone ledger instead of writing each event individually, which plugin authors will observe as slightly delayed balance updates. Reversals still post immediately. Plugins reading balances should treat them as eventually consistent within the settlement window. The batching constants introduced here are as follows.

tuning constants:
THRESHOLDS = {
    "kelix": 280,
    "druvan": 756,
    "oliael": 399,
}